Mathematical reasoning in early childhood is crucial as it lays a foundation for more complex problem-solving skills later in life. Engaging children aged 4-7 in extra challenges in addition and subtraction helps develop critical thinking and analytical skills, which transfer to all areas of learning and everyday life. During these formative years, children's brains are particularly receptive to learning new concepts, and mathematical reasoning can significantly enhance their cognitive flexibility.

Parents and teachers should care about these extra challenges as they instill a sense of curiosity and resilience in young learners. When children encounter and solve mathematical problems, they develop confidence in their abilities, fostering a growth mindset. This is important not only for their academic success but also for building life skills such as persistence, attention to detail, and strategic thinking.

Furthermore, early exposure to math challenges can identify and nurture gifted talents while also providing support to those who might find math challenging. This allows for differentiated instruction tailored to each child’s needs, promoting inclusivity and love for mathematics. By prioritizing these extra challenges, parents and teachers protect against math anxiety, ensuring a more positive, confident, and competent approach to mathematics in future academic endeavors.
